Ronald “Snapper” F. Maurer, 85 of Lavelle passed away Monday at Regional Hospital of Scranton.
He was born on June 17, 1937 in Mowry and was the son of the late Marion (Hummel) and Luther Maurer.
Ronald graduated from Ashland High School in 1955.
He was of the Protestant faith.
Ronald served in the United States Air Force and followed with a 26-year career in the Pennsylvania National Guard. He was a lifetime member of AMVETS Post 156-Lavelle.
He last worked as an auto mechanic.
His favorite pastimes were fishing, hunting and working on classic cars.
In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by a brother Lawrence “Larry” Maurer.
He is survived by; brother Timothy Maurer (Lynn), DE; brother David Maurer (Phyllis), Girardville; sister Linda Walacavage (Ray), Ashland; many nieces and nephews.
